JV Team Defeats Georgia Military, 17-7

Jackson Brown passed for 224 yards and two touchdowns to lead the BYU JV team past Georgia Military College, 17-7, Saturday at Provo High School.

The Cougars overcame three turnovers deep in the Bulldogs' territory and a seven-point deficit to earn the victory.

Georgia Military scored the game's first touchdown on a 45-yard pass from Joe Riner to Aundrae Allison near the end of the first quarter to take an early 7-0 lead.

But BYU would charge back to tie the score at seven after Brown hit Ryan Slater for a 10-yard touchdown. Brown and Slater hooked up five times in the game for 93 yards and the score.

The Cougars would add a field goal by Forrest Hansen to take a 10-7 lead in the third quarter. BYU's final score came in the fourth quarter on a 25-yard pass from Brown to tight end Jeremy Gillispie.

BYU's defense held the Bulldogs to just 197 total yards and sacked Riner eight times, including three by Nate Preston.
